The Turn From "Open-Source Evangelist" to "Regulation Advocate"
Leahy’s original intent in founding EleutherAI was to break the situation of large-language-model technology being monopolized by only a few tech giants and let a broader body of researchers and developers access frontier model technology. But as model capability kept leaping, he gradually grew worried about the unforeseeable misuse risk indiscriminate open-sourcing might bring, and turned to advocate stricter industry regulation, and the mental journey of this shift of stance is itself one of the most vivid individual cases for examining the dispute of "open source vs. safety."
